I don't really have a name for it haha. One of my friend's mum fed me once and I was like damn, this is a good idea. This is super simple, quick and quite filling for me. All I do is chop up some honey apples and put em in a bowl. Add in as much instant oats (no, you don't cook 'em), mix 'em up. Sprinkle some ground cinnamon and I usually drizzle a bit of honey but not too much because you don't want it to be too sweet and of course it will defeat the purpose of making this meal in the first place. The sweetness comes from the apples already:) I usually use apples, but when I have other fruits, I dump them in as well. I really like the taste of the oats and fruits together. If you wanna have it as a meal, maybe use more fruits. It's up to you!
